Eduardo Roberto Stinghen , called Ado (born July 4, 1946 in Jaraguá do Sul ) is a former Brazilian soccer player. He played in the position of goalkeeper . His greatest success was winning the 1970 World Cup .

National team

In 1970 Ado played three international matches for the Brazilian national soccer team , with which he became world champion in the same year. However, he was not used during the tournament.
